The Global lithium carbonate market was valued at USD 7,000 million in 2025 and is expected to reach USD 12,460 million by 2034.
Lithium carbonate, a white crystalline salt, is the primary feedstock for lithium‑ion battery cathode manufacturing, enabling high‑energy‑density cells that power electric vehicles and grid‑scale storage. Its high purity and consistent particle size are critical for achieving optimal cycle life and safety in advanced battery chemistries.

Future Trends Shaping Lithium‑Carbonate Demand
Emerging battery chemistries, such as high‑voltage lithium‑sulfur and solid‑state cells, demand lithium carbonate with purity levels exceeding 99.9%. Companies that can deliver these ultra‑high grades are positioned to capture premium market share as automakers and grid operators seek to push energy density and safety thresholds.
Recycling of lithium from spent batteries is gaining momentum, driven by regulatory pressure and cost‑savings. Integrated recycling facilities that recover lithium with minimal environmental impact will become a key differentiator for suppliers.
Digital supply‑chain platforms that provide real‑time traceability and risk assessment are reshaping procurement strategies. Battery makers are increasingly demanding transparent sourcing data to meet corporate sustainability commitments.
Geopolitical shifts and resource‑concentration risks are prompting diversification of supply bases. New processing plants in the United States and Brazil are reducing dependence on traditional South American hubs, creating a more resilient global supply network.
